A U.S. Border Patrol agent was among 47 defendants indicted in a major takedown of a California-based drug trafficking network with cartel ties.

Federal authorities announced a major takedown of a California-based drug trafficking network with ties to Mexico's Sinaloa cartel.

A total of 47 people were indicted for alleged involvement in the Imperial Valley-based network that distributed fentanyl and methamphetamine,Thirty-six people were placed into custody and 11 are now considered fugitives. The arrests include a U.S. Border Patrol agent, Alexander Grindley, who was allegedly involved in meth trafficking on behalf of the cartel.

Adding together Wednesday's bust and previous related efforts, authorities have seized four kilograms of fentanyl, more than 324 kilograms of meth, "significant quantities" of cocaine and heroin and 52 firearms.Sentences for the various indictments if convicted can range from 10 years to life in prison and millions of dollars in fines.41 minutes ago
